So it looks like:

For us to get in at 10-7, we need the following to happen. We can't win the division at 10-7.

1. The 7 loss teams (Broncos, Bengals) to become 8 loss teams. We lose a tiebreaker with both the Bengals and Broncos

AND

2. One of Indy/Texans/Jacksonvlle to lose two games

OR

3. Cleveland to lose out.


Either way, NONE of it matters if we don't get to 10-7. We get to 11-6 we are in regardless.

It looks like there are some scenarios with a 3 way tie we for the last spot we could get in the top two (Over Houston it looks like)
